HOSPITALITY CAREER OPPORTUNITIES IN HOTELS AND RESTAURANTS
Assistants and heads of departments (accommodation, catering, human resources, finance, sales & marketing, etc.)
Members of management (department head, general manager, etc.)
SME bosses (manager, business creators)
HOSPITALITY CAREER OPPORTUNITIES IN RELATED TRADE
Catering and/or accommodation managers in the following sectors: hospital, community, transport, serviced accommodation, retirement home, health/fitness sector, suppliers (food and equipment).
CAREER OPPORTUNITIES IN THE SERVICE INDUSTRY
Varied and efficient careers in tourist offices, tour operators, travel agencies, banks, trustees, insurance companies, computer companies (hotel and catering software), etc…

A hospitality degree will give you an in-depth understanding of the structure and operation of the industry and its related sectors.
A common thread is a focus on identifying, understanding and responding to the needs of consumers, so as to provide an excellent customer experience.
The hospitality sector offers good prospects for early responsibility, so if you show a willingness and ability to learn, you can gain experience of supervising and training new staff early on in your career.
